Frequently Asked Questions about Brown Glazed Pottery Serving Sets

How do I choose the right category for brown glazed pottery pieces?

Start by matching your need to the product category: serving sets are ideal for entertaining and presenting food, while cookware sets suit daily cooking and baking, and bowls are great for individual servings or side dishes. Consider the material (ceramic or pottery) and whether heat tolerance or oven use matters. For a brown glaze with a rustic look, you can opt for a handmade ceramic serving set or a brown pottery casserole set depending on whether you prioritize serving presentation or cooking versatility.

What materials and finishes should I consider when buying brown glazed pottery items?

Evaluate the base material and finish: ceramic versus pottery shapes the weight, durability, and care. Glazes affect color longevity and safety in contact with food. In this range you’ll see off-white ceramic serving sets and brown glazed pottery bowls, which can be decorative yet functional. Look for oven or microwave suitability if you plan to heat items, and choose a finish that resists scratching and staining to keep the set looking new through regular use.

Which setup is best for a beginner versus a host who loves formal dinners?

Beginners should start with a simple, matching set of serving bowls or a small ceramic serving tray to build confidence. For hosts who like formal dinners, choose coordinating pieces in a consistent glaze and finish, such as a brown glaze set with matching platters and bowls for a cohesive table presentation. Consider the number of pieces and whether you want a mix of serving and baking options to cover both occasions.

How do I maintain and care for pottery and ceramic dinnerware?

Handle with care to avoid chipping, and avoid rapid temperature changes that can crack glaze. Hand washing is gentler than aggressive dishwasher cycles, and air-drying helps preserve finishes. Store pieces with soft separators to prevent scratching, and rotate your set to equalize wear. If you use the pieces for baking, ensure they are rated for oven use and avoid direct flame exposure to prevent damage to glaze and structure.

Are these pieces safe to use in ovens, microwaves, or dishwashers?

Safety depends on the specific item’s heat tolerance. Some brown glazed pottery pieces are oven or microwave safe, while others are designed for serving only. If you intend to heat food, prioritize items labeled as oven or microwave proof and avoid combining different materials that may have conflicting heat tolerances. Always verify glaze safety for food contact and follow care instructions to maintain performance over time.
